Ponce Springs Loft is a small, address-specific building rather than a sprawling subdivision, which means pricing here tends to be driven more by unit condition, floor level, and finish quality than by broad neighborhood trends. With so few active MLS listings to compare at any given time, a single renovated unit or a single dated one can swing the read on "value" for the whole building.

Because current MLS data does not surface a confirmed amenity package for this address, buyers should treat any building features as something to verify directly rather than assume. For sellers, that same gap is an opportunity: documenting condition, upgrades, and building specifics in the listing does real work here, since the public record alone will not tell that story.

A building, not a subdivision

The "loft" designation matters. Buildings marketed this way in Atlanta are typically converted or purpose-built structures with a small, fixed unit count, which caps how much comparable sales data will ever exist at one time. That is normal for this property type and not a red flag on its own, but it does mean buyers should lean on a specific unit's condition and layout more than on building-wide averages.

No community amenities are currently identified in the MLS record for Ponce Springs Loft. That does not necessarily mean the building has none, only that the listing data available today does not confirm them. Anyone evaluating this address should ask directly about building-specific details, such as any shared or maintained features, rather than assume based on the "loft" label.
